summ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--generic-repos.spec8
-rw-r--r--generic.repo12
2 files changed, 19 insertions, 1 deletions
diff --git a/generic-repos.spec b/generic-repos.spec
index 50f2bee..1ab3174 100644
--- a/generic-repos.spec
+++ b/generic-repos.spec
@@ -2,7 +2,7 @@
Name: %{vendor}-repos
Version: 1.0
-Release: 3.1
+Release: 3.2
Summary: %{vendor} package repositories
License: Mulan PSL v2
@@ -46,6 +46,12 @@ install -m 644 %{_sourcedir}/generic.repo $RPM_BUILD_ROOT/etc/yum.repos.d/%{vend
/etc/pki/rpm-gpg/
%changelog
+* Thu Aug 17 2023 jufangqun<jufangqun@huawei.com> - 1.0-3.2
+- Type:NA
+- ID:NA
+- SUG:NA
+- DESC:configure metalink in repo
+
* Tue Jul 19 2022 zhouxiaxiang <zhouxiaxiang2@h-partners.com> - 1.0-3.1
- Type:NA
- ID:NA
diff --git a/generic.repo b/generic.repo
index 02592a5..dbe1848 100644
--- a/generic.repo
+++ b/generic.repo
@@ -10,6 +10,8 @@
[OS]
name=OS
baseurl=http://repo.openeuler.org/openEuler-22.09/OS/$basearch/
+metalink=https://mirrors.openeuler.org/metalink?repo=$releasever/OS&arch=$basearch
+metadata_expire=1h
enabled=1
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-22.09/OS/$basearch/RPM-GPG-KEY-openEuler
@@ -17,6 +19,8 @@ gpgkey=http://repo.openeuler.org/openEuler-22.09/OS/$basearch/RPM-GPG-KEY-openEu
[everything]
name=everything
baseurl=http://repo.openeuler.org/openEuler-22.09/everything/$basearch/
+metalink=https://mirrors.openeuler.org/metalink?repo=$releasever/OS&arch=$basearch
+metadata_expire=1h
enabled=1
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-22.09/everything/$basearch/RPM-GPG-KEY-openEuler
@@ -24,6 +28,8 @@ gpgkey=http://repo.openeuler.org/openEuler-22.09/everything/$basearch/RPM-GPG-KE
[EPOL]
name=EPOL
baseurl=http://repo.openeuler.org/openEuler-22.09/EPOL/main/$basearch/
+metalink=https://mirrors.openeuler.org/metalink?repo=$releasever/OS&arch=$basearch
+metadata_expire=1h
enabled=1
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-22.09/OS/$basearch/RPM-GPG-KEY-openEuler
@@ -31,6 +37,8 @@ gpgkey=http://repo.openeuler.org/openEuler-22.09/OS/$basearch/RPM-GPG-KEY-openEu
[debuginfo]
name=debuginfo
baseurl=http://repo.openeuler.org/openEuler-22.09/debuginfo/$basearch/
+metalink=https://mirrors.openeuler.org/metalink?repo=$releasever/OS&arch=$basearch
+metadata_expire=1h
enabled=1
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-22.09/debuginfo/$basearch/RPM-GPG-KEY-openEuler
@@ -38,6 +46,8 @@ gpgkey=http://repo.openeuler.org/openEuler-22.09/debuginfo/$basearch/RPM-GPG-KEY
[source]
name=source
baseurl=http://repo.openeuler.org/openEuler-22.09/source/
+metalink=https://mirrors.openeuler.org/metalink?repo=$releasever/OS&arch=$basearch
+metadata_expire=1h
enabled=1
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-22.09/source/RPM-GPG-KEY-openEuler
@@ -45,6 +55,8 @@ gpgkey=http://repo.openeuler.org/openEuler-22.09/source/RPM-GPG-KEY-openEuler
[update]
name=update
baseurl=http://repo.openeuler.org/openEuler-22.09/update/$basearch/
+metalink=https://mirrors.openeuler.org/metalink?repo=$releasever/OS&arch=$basearch
+metadata_expire=1h
enabled=1
gpgcheck=1
gpgkey=http://repo.openeuler.org/openEuler-22.09/OS/$basearch/RPM-GPG-KEY-openEuler